JQuery是一种流行的JavaScript库,用于简化HTML文档遍历、事件处理、动画效果等操作。它提供了丰富的API和插件,使得前端开发更加便捷和高效。
要使用相同的类为多个dropdown获取之前选择的DropDrop值,可以按照以下步骤进行操作:
change()
,来监听dropdown的选择变化。以下是一个示例代码:
HTML部分:
<select class="dropdown">
<option value="option1">Option 1</option>
<option value="option2">Option 2</option>
<option value="option3">Option 3</option>
</select>
<select class="dropdown">
<option value="option1">Option 1</option>
<option value="option2">Option 2</option>
<option value="option3">Option 3</option>
</select>
JavaScript部分:
// 监听dropdown的选择变化
$('.dropdown').change(function() {
// 获取相同类名的dropdown的选中值
var selectedValue = $(this).val();
// 在控制台输出选中值
console.log(selectedValue);
});
在上述示例中,我们给两个dropdown添加了相同的类名dropdown
,然后使用JQuery的change()
函数监听它们的选择变化。在事件处理函数中,使用$(this)
选取当前发生变化的dropdown,并使用val()
函数获取其选中的值。最后,我们将选中的值存储在selectedValue
变量中,并在控制台输出。
这样,无论有多少个具有相同类名的dropdown,都可以通过上述方法获取它们之前选择的值。根据具体需求,可以进一步处理这些值,例如进行比较、存储或展示等操作。
腾讯云相关产品和产品介绍链接地址:
云+社区技术沙龙[第28期]
技术创作101训练营
云+社区技术沙龙[第10期]
Elastic 中国开发者大会
腾讯位置服务技术沙龙
云+社区技术沙龙 [第30期]
Techo Day
高校公开课
T-Day
云+社区技术沙龙[第1期]
腾讯云GAME-TECH游戏开发者技术沙龙
领取专属 10元无门槛券
手把手带您无忧上云